Summary

In this December episode of Looking at Lucasfilm, Jim Hill and Brian Gaughan explore the latest updates and stories from the world of Lucasfilm: A festive nod to Life Day and Star Wars-themed holiday treats. A deep dive into Star Wars: Skeleton Crew—does this series mark a turning point for the franchise? Exclusive updates on The Mandalorian & Grogu movie, including casting news and plot hints. A closer look at the new Indiana Jones console game, The Great Circle, and its place in the franchise’s future. A tribute to John Williams, his legendary career, and the new Disney+ documentary, Music by John Williams. From upcoming Disney+ releases to Lucasfilm’s gaming ventures, join Jim and Brian for an insightful discussion on the future of Star Wars, Indiana Jones, and beyond. Learn more about your ad choices.
